Summer Power Bills Skyrocketing Here Are 5 Energy Saving Tips


Is your electricity bill giving you sticker shock this summer?

As temperatures continue to climb, many homeowners are facing unprecedented energy costs. While we can’t control the weather, there are several proven strategies to help reduce your cooling expenses without sacrificing comfort.

Here are five effective ways to optimize your air conditioning efficiency:

1. Schedule Regular Maintenance
Regular HVAC maintenance isn’t just about preventing breakdowns – it’s about maintaining peak efficiency. A well-maintained system uses significantly less energy to cool your home.

2. Update Your Thermostat Settings
Program your thermostat to adjust temperatures when you’re sleeping or away. Even a few degrees difference can lead to substantial savings over time.

3. Change Air Filters Monthly
Dirty filters force your system to work harder, consuming more energy. Make filter replacement a regular part of your home maintenance routine.

4. Seal Air Leaks
Check windows, doors, and ductwork for leaks. Losing cooled air through gaps and cracks is like throwing money out the window.

5. Use Ceiling Fans Strategically
Running ceiling fans allows you to set your thermostat a few degrees higher while maintaining comfort. Remember to adjust fan direction seasonally for optimal performance.
